PROM (Phosphate‑Rich Organic Manure)

Closing the Loop with phosphate rich organic manure

Mineral P is finite, prices yo‑yo and soils lose carbon. Our PROM brings circularity: Rock‑phosphate reacts with digester cake to form slow‑release P₂O₅ bound to humic carbon. The granular organic fertilizer carries beneficial Bacillus and Trichoderma that rebuild micro‑flora, making it the flagship input for sustainable farming movements. Production Protocol

  • Screw‑press dewatering to 35 % solids.
  • Phosphate enrichment at a 6 : 1 cake‑to‑rock ratio.
  • Thermophilic curing (55 °C, 7 days) kills pathogens.
  • Roller granulation into 4 mm prills; output 80 t/day

Field Performance Snapshot

  • Crop | PROM (t/ha) | Control (DAP) | Yield Gain
  • Sugarcane | 2.0 | 0.0 | +11 %
  • Soybean | 1.0 | 60 kg P₂O₅ | +8 %
  • Turmeric | 1.5 | 40 kg P₂O₅ | +9 %

Value to Farmers

  • A 2 ha sugarcane block replacing DAP with PROM saved ₹8,000 in fertilizer and earned ₹42,000 extra from higher cane weight—net gain ₹34,000.
